且构网

分享程序员开发的那些事...
且构网 - 分享程序员编程开发的那些事

将文件上传选择限制为特定类型

更新时间:2023-01-19 21:15:55

有一个用于此特定目的的 html 属性,称为 accept,但它几乎没有跨浏览器的支持.因为这里推荐服务器端验证.

There is an html attribute for this specific purpose called accept but it has little support across browsers. Because of this server side validation is recommended instead.

<input type="file" name="pic" id="pic" accept="image/gif, image/jpeg" />

如果您无法访问后端,请查看基于 Flash 的解决方案,例如 SWFUpload.

If you don't have access to the backend have a look at a flash based solution like SWFUpload.

在此处查看更多信息:文件输入接受"属性 - 是吗有用吗?